Roger Hunt (20 July 1938 – 27 September 2021) was an English professional footballer who played as a forward.

Having eleven years with Liverpool, he was the club's record goalscorer with 286 goals until being overtaken by Ian Rush. Nonetheless, Hunt remains Liverpool's record league goal-scorer with 244 goals. Under Bill Shankly, Hunt won two league titles and an Football Association (FA) Cup. In August 1964 he also scored the first ever goal seen on the football programme "Match of the Day".

"Match of the Day" is a "football highlights and analysis" programme, typically broadcast on British Broadcasting Corporation (BBC) on Saturday evenings, during the Premier League season.

In 2015, Guinness World Records recognised "Match of the Day" as "the longest-running football television programme in the world." It is one of the BBC's longest-running shows, having been on air since 22 August 1964.
